Spicy Eggplant Burger

The Spicy Eggplant Burger is a vibrant and flavorful vegan dish inspired by Moroccan spices, featuring a smoky grilled eggplant patty with a kick of heat. Served on a toasted bun with fresh toppings, this burger is perfect for those seeking a fusion of comfort food and exotic flavors.

Ingredients

  • Eggplant - 1 medium (about 250g)
  • Olive oil - 2 tablespoons
  • Garlic - 2 cloves, minced
  • Cumin - 1 teaspoon
  • Coriander - 1 teaspoon
  • Paprika - 1 teaspoon
  • Cayenne pepper - 1/2 teaspoon
  • Salt - 1/2 teaspoon
  • Black pepper - 1/4 teaspoon
  • Chickpeas, canned - 1/2 cup, drained and rinsed
  • Oat flour - 1/4 cup
  • Fresh cilantro - 2 tablespoons, chopped
  • Lemon juice - 1 tablespoon
  • Whole grain burger buns - 2
  • Avocado - 1 small, sliced
  • Tomato - 1 medium, sliced
  • Red onion - 1/4, thinly sliced
  • Hummus - 4 tablespoons

Steps

  1. Preheat the grill or a skillet over medium heat.
  2. Cut the eggplant into 1-inch thick slices and sprinkle both sides with salt. Let sit for 10 minutes to draw out moisture, then rinse and pat dry.
  3. In a mixing bowl, combine the olive oil, minced garlic, cumin, coriander, paprika, cayenne, black pepper, and lemon juice. Brush this mixture on both sides of the eggplant slices.
  4. Grill the eggplant slices for 4-5 minutes on each side until tender and slightly charred.
  5. In a food processor, combine the grilled eggplant, chickpeas, oat flour, and chopped cilantro. Pulse until a chunky mixture forms, and then shape it into 2 patties.
  6. Wipe the skillet clean and return it to the heat. Add a little olive oil and cook the patties for about 4-5 minutes on each side until golden brown.
  7. Meanwhile, toast the burger buns until golden.
  8. Assemble the burgers by spreading hummus on the bottom bun, topping with the eggplant patty, sliced avocado, tomato, and red onion. Finish with the top bun.
  9. Serve immediately with your choice of side.
